Transaction 2ee2836fbf093bf0bfa15e0b503c97453c93c8e2a6659eff41e93dbc9afe5ec2

1 Input
2 Outputs
  • 2ee2836fbf093bf0bfa15e0b503c97453c93c8e2a6659eff41e93dbc9afe5ec2:0
  • value  38571103
    address  3BavShby16ptvNyXsDuTNfGtsuT9eeLQvD
  • 2ee2836fbf093bf0bfa15e0b503c97453c93c8e2a6659eff41e93dbc9afe5ec2:1
  • value  70000
    address  18JmDEJR81g6SseVhZYYgYR4g17cpb8KjY